Understanding the unique challenges of recovery in Provo, Utah

Recovery is a personal journey, and each individual faces their own unique challenges along the way. The strategies mentioned earlier can help anyone in recovery. But it’s important to know that Provo, Utah has its own challenges and opportunities for people looking to get better.

In Provo, there are numerous social activities and events that revolve around alcohol consumption. This can pose a challenge for certain individuals. From college parties to local bars, these situations can be triggering for someone in recovery. Developing strategies and techniques to navigate these social settings while maintaining sobriety is crucial.

Additionally, Provo’s close-knit community can be both supportive and intrusive. It is important to have a good support system for recovery. It is also important to set limits and communicate your needs to avoid feeling overwhelmed.

Expert advice on creating a healthy and supportive environment

Creating a healthy and supportive environment is crucial for maintaining long-term sobriety in Provo, Utah. Here are some expert tips:

  1. Surround yourself with like-minded individuals: Seek out support groups or recovery communities in Provo. Having a group of people who understand and can help you with your problems can really help you get better.
  2. Establish clear boundaries: Communicate your recovery goals to friends, family, and colleagues. Let them know what you need to maintain sobriety and ask for their understanding. Setting boundaries will help you avoid situations or triggers that may jeopardize your progress.
  3. Explore sober activities: Provo offers a wide range of sober activities and events. Engage in hobbies, sports, or creative pursuits that bring you joy and fulfillment. This will not only keep you occupied but also provide a healthy outlet for your emotions.
  4. Practice self-care: Prioritize your physical, mental, and emotional well-being. Eat nutritious meals, exercise regularly, and engage in activities that promote relaxation and stress management. Taking care of yourself will increase your resilience and ability to navigate challenges.

Implementing practical strategies for maintaining sobriety

Maintaining sobriety requires practical strategies and tools to help you navigate the challenges that may arise. In Provo, Utah, there are several effective techniques you can use to support your recovery journey.

Firstly, it’s essential to develop a solid relapse prevention plan. This plan should include identifying potential triggers, creating coping mechanisms, and developing healthy responses to cravings or difficult emotions. By being prepared for these situations, you can have a plan in place to help you stay on track.

Another practical strategy is to establish a daily routine. Having a set schedule can give stability and purpose, making it less likely to fall back into old habits. This routine can include activities such as meditation, exercise, therapy sessions, or attending support group meetings.

Additionally, implementing healthy stress management techniques can be instrumental in maintaining sobriety. Try different ways to reduce stress like deep breathing, writing in a journal, or doing yoga or meditation. Finding healthy outlets for stress can prevent resorting to negative coping mechanisms.

Finally, it’s vital to have a strong support system in place. This can include friends, family members, sponsors, or members of a recovery community. Regularly connect with them, whether it’s through phone calls, meetings, or casual outings. Having a support system can provide you with the encouragement and advice you need during challenging times.

The role of support groups and professional resources

Support groups and professional resources play a vital role in the journey of recovery. In Provo, Utah, there are numerous options available to help you on your path toward sobriety.

AA and NA support groups offer a safe place for people to talk about their experiences, challenges, and achievements. These groups offer a sense of belonging, understanding, and camaraderie. Attending regular meetings can reinforce your commitment to sobriety and provide valuable peer support.

In addition to support groups, professional resources are also crucial in maintaining a healthy recovery. Therapists and counselors can assist with underlying issues, coping strategies, and guidance during your journey to recovery. They can offer individualized treatment plans tailored to your specific needs and challenges.

Remember, seeking support from professionals and attending support group meetings is not a sign of weakness but a strength. It shows that you are committed to your recovery and willing to do whatever it takes to stay sober.

Sober fun places to visit in Provo, Utah

Support groups and professional resources are necessary for maintaining sobriety. Additionally, it is crucial to discover healthy alternatives for enjoying oneself without relying on drugs or alcohol. In Provo, Utah, there are several places you can visit that offer a sober-friendly environment.

  1. Outdoor Recreation: Provo is nestled in the scenic Wasatch Mountains, providing ample opportunities for outdoor activities. Doing outdoor activities like hiking, biking, skiing, or having a picnic in parks can bring a feeling of peace and calmness.
  2. Cultural Attractions: Provo is also home to a thriving arts and culture scene. Explore museums and art galleries, attend live performances, or participate in workshops and classes. Immerse yourself in the enriching experience of the local art and culture community.
  3. Fitness and Wellness Centers: Engaging in physical exercise can not only help improve your overall health but also release endorphins that contribute to a positive mood. Provo has many fitness centers and wellness places where you can join group classes, do yoga, or swim.
